What are the three types of low-voltage switchgear

The three main types of low-voltage switchgear are Air Circuit Breakers (ACB), Molded Case Circuit Breakers (MCCB), and Miniature Circuit Breakers (MCB).1. Air Circuit Breaker (ACB)Air Circuit Breakers are heavy-duty switchgear components used primarily in the main incoming section of low-voltage distribution boards. They protect circuits from overloads and short circuits by interrupting current using air as the arc-extinguishing medium. ACBs are suitable for industrial power centers, substations, and large commercial buildings, handling high current levels and providing robust protection for critical systems .2. Molded Case Circuit Breaker (MCCB)MCCBs are versatile, compact devices designed for medium to high current applications. They are widely used in distribution panels, sub-distribution boards, and industrial machinery. MCCBs provide reliable protection against overloads and short circuits and are often chosen for their modularity and adaptability in industrial and commercial electrical systems .3. Miniature Circuit Breaker (MCB)MCBs are intended for low current applications, such as lighting circuits, small office systems, and residential electrical panels. They protect circuits by automatically disconnecting power in case of overload or short circuit. MCBs are commonly installed in homes, offices, and small commercial buildings, offering compact and efficient protection for everyday electrical loads .Additional NotesLow-voltage switchgear typically operates below 1,000 volts AC and is designed to ensure fault protection, isolation, and safe power distribution. These switchgear types are often integrated with fuses, disconnect switches, and control devices to provide comprehensive protection and operational control in residential, commercial, and industrial environments . Choosing the right type depends on current capacity, system complexity, and application requirements, ensuring safety, reliability, and compliance with international standards.
